Discover contemporary Graffiti Collages on ArtMajeur
Contemporary Graffiti Collages are a modern take on the traditional street art that has been around for decades. These collages are made by combining various materials and techniques, including spray paint, stencils, stickers, and posters, onto a variety of supports such as walls, canvases, and paper. What makes this type of artwork unique is the way that it blends different styles, colors, and textures to create a visually stunning composition that reflects the artist’s individual style and message. These pieces can range from large-scale murals to small-scale works, and they can be found in many urban areas around the world. Contemporary Graffiti Collages are not just a form of rebellion or vandalism, but rather a legitimate form of original artwork that challenges traditional notions of art and beauty.

Origins and History
Contemporary Graffiti Collages emerged in the late 20th century, as an art form that combined the boldness and creativity of graffiti with the complexity and depth of collages. While some graffiti collages remained purely abstract and aesthetic, others tackled political and social issues, reflecting the artists’ engagement with the urban environment and their desire to challenge established norms. Some of the key themes and questions explored in Graffiti Collages include the relationship between art and vandalism, the role of street art in urban regeneration, and the power of visual languages to express identity, resistance, and solidarity.

Related Famous Artists
Contemporary artists who have made a name for themselves through their work with Graffiti Collages are abundant. One of the most notable is Banksy, an anonymous street artist known for his politically charged graffiti pieces. His art has been featured on walls across the world, and his work often includes images of rats, police, and children.
Another well-known artist in this genre is Shepard Fairey, who is famous for his "OBEY" campaign and his iconic portrait of Barack Obama during the 2008 presidential campaign. Fairey’s work often incorporates political and social commentary, and he is known for his use of bold colors and graphic design elements.
A third artist who has gained recognition for his Graffiti Collage work is JR, a French artist who is known for his large-scale photo installations. His work often focuses on issues of identity and social justice, and he has created projects in locations as diverse as the favelas of Rio de Janeiro and the walls of the Louvre in Paris.
Other notable artists working in this genre include Swoon, who creates intricate, hand-cut paper installations, and Maya Hayuk, who creates brightly colored abstract pieces that incorporate graffiti elements. Each of these artists brings a unique perspective to the world of Graffiti Collages, and their work offers a powerful commentary on the social and political issues of our time.

Notable contemporary Graffiti Collages
Contemporary graffiti collages showcase a wide range of artistic expression and creativity. These artworks combine various elements of street art, such as graffiti, stenciling, and wheatpasting, to create stunning and thought-provoking pieces.
One of the most well-known graffiti collages is "Bomb Hugger" by Banksy, created in 2003. This artwork features a young girl hugging a bomb and has become a symbol of anti-war sentiment. Banksy’s clever use of contrasting elements, such as innocence and violence, makes this piece both powerful and poignant.
Another notable graffiti collage is "Obey Giant" by Shepard Fairey, created in 1989. This artwork features a stylized portrait of wrestler Andre the Giant, with the word "obey" underneath. Fairey’s use of bold colors and graphic design has made this piece an iconic representation of the street art movement.
"Love is in the Air" by Banksy, created in 2003, is another well-known graffiti collage. This artwork features a protester throwing a bouquet of flowers instead of a Molotov cocktail. Banksy’s use of juxtaposition and irony makes this piece a powerful statement about the power of love in times of political unrest.
Finally, "Girl with Balloon" by Banksy, created in 2002, is a graffiti collage that has become a cultural phenomenon. This artwork features a young girl reaching out for a red heart-shaped balloon. Banksy’s use of simple, yet powerful imagery has made this piece a symbol of hope and love.
Overall, contemporary graffiti collages are a vibrant and important part of the street art movement. These artworks challenge societal norms and offer a unique perspective on the world around us.
